
Patriots Sign Tuskers DE
Published on December 3, 2010 under United Football League (UFL 1)
Florida Tuskers News Release
JACKSONVILLE, FL - Friday, December 3, 2010 - Florida Tuskers defensive end Eric Moore has signed a contract with the New England Patriots of the National Football League and has been added to the team's active roster.
Under contract with the UFL until February 28, Moore was subject to the UFL transfer fee, which was reduced to $25,000 to allow players the option of personally paying the amount in the event an NFL team would not make the payment.
Moore joined the Tuskers on October 4 after spending the 2010 training camp with the Carolina Panthers, and was on Florida's roster for the final five regular-season games and the United Football League Championship Game. During the regular season, Moore had two sacks, 12 total tackles, two passes defended, a forced fumble, a fumble recovery and a half-tackle for loss. In the UFL Championship Game, Moore posted 1.5 total tackles and a tackle for loss.
Prior to his time in the UFL, Moore had spent four seasons in the NFL with the New York Giants (2005), New Orleans Saints (2006) and St. Louis Rams (2006-08), playing in 29 games. Originally a sixth-round draft choice of the Giants in 2005, his career NFL totals include 31 tackles and two sacks.
The Patriots (9-2) host the New York Jets (9-2) in an intriguing AFC East match up on Monday Night at Gillette Stadium.
